Cross-Legged, As We Sat Through Time is really something else. It’s like a visual poem that dives deep into the intricacies of female relationships, you know? The way it captures the ebb and flow of friendships, every moment feels so raw and authentic. The pacing is deliberate, allowing you to really soak in each scene. Shot with a mix of digital and film formats, that choice adds a layer of texture, almost like you’re witnessing memories unfold. The performances are subtle but powerful, conveying emotions without needing big dramatic gestures. It's distinctive in how it portrays the fragility of bonds among women, and how those connections shape us. It certainly sticks with you, lingering in your thoughts long after the credits roll.
